Check out Plain Speaking:  An Oral Biography of Harry S. Truman by Merle Miller.  I've read it a number of times over the years, and there are wonderful insights on politics in the United States in the 30's, 40's and 50's.  Read on and find out why the U.S. really got involved in Vietnam, how Eisenhower was almost brought home from Europe in shame at the end of WWII, and why Herbert Hoover got a bad rap as president.  A fascinating read.
